comparison example/MemList/main.cc @ 619:0decff4e867b

RenewTask removal
author Shinji KONO <kono@ie.u-ryukyu.ac.jp>
date Sun, 15 Nov 2009 02:02:30 +0900
parents 00fe05184a02
children
comparison
equal deleted inserted replaced
618:360032cc500e 619:0decff4e867b
35 TMmain(TaskManager *manager, int argc, char *argv[]) 35 TMmain(TaskManager *manager, int argc, char *argv[])
36 { 36 {
37 uint32 size = 128; 37 uint32 size = 128;
38 uint32 count = 64; 38 uint32 count = 64;
39 39
40 MemList* active = manager->get_scheduler()->createMemList(size, 0); 40 MemList* active = manager->createMemList(size, 0);
41 MemList* freelist = manager->get_scheduler()->createMemList(size, count); 41 MemList* freelist = manager->createMemList(size, count);
42 42
43 // 配列! 43 // 配列!
44 uint32 i = 0; 44 uint32 i = 0;
45 for (;; i++) { 45 for (;; i++) {
46 MemorySegment* m = freelist->poll(); 46 MemorySegment* m = freelist->poll();
57 delete active; 57 delete active;
58 delete freelist; 58 delete freelist;
59 59
60 return 0; 60 return 0;
61 } 61 }
62
63 /* end */